The carbon credit market is a system designed to help mitigate the effects of climate change by creating a financial incentive for reducing greenhouse gas emissions. At its core, a carbon credit represents the avoidance or removal of one metric ton of carbon dioxide equivalent from the atmosphere. These credits can be traded, allowing entities that emit more than their allocated amount to purchase credits from those that emit less or actively remove carbon. This market operates under two main frameworks: compliance markets, which are established by mandatory regulations at national or regional levels, and voluntary markets, where organizations and individuals choose to offset their emissions for various reasons, including corporate responsibility and sustainability goals.
The carbon credit market growth is driven by increasing global awareness of climate change and the urgent need for action. Several factors contribute to its dynamism, including the rising adoption of net-zero targets by governments and corporations, which propels the demand for carbon credits. Advancements in carbon capture and storage technologies, as well as nature-based solutions for carbon sequestration, are expanding the supply of carbon credits. Furthermore, international agreements and the development of more standardized frameworks are enhancing the credibility and efficiency of carbon trading. This growing market plays a crucial role in channeling finance toward projects that reduce or remove greenhouse gases, contributing to global efforts in combating climate change.
Carbon Credit Market Report Highlights:
By type, the compliance market dominates the carbon credit market share globally, primarily due to the established and large-scale government-mandated emissions trading schemes, such as the European Union Emissions Trading System (EU ETS), which necessitate participation from significant industrial sectors and emitters within those regulated jurisdictions.
By project type, the avoidance/reduction projects segment accounts for a larger market share, a result of their longer history and the well-established methodologies for quantifying and verifying emission reductions, particularly in sectors such as renewable energy and avoided deforestation.
By end use, the industrial segment represents the largest share of the market, primarily driven by the substantial emission volumes associated with various industrial processes and the regulatory pressures often targeting these heavy-emitting sectors to manage their carbon footprints through participation in carbon markets.
By region, Europe holds the largest share of the carbon credit market revenue. The Asia Pacific market is demonstrating the highest growth rate.
